The literature concerning the process from discrimination to social inclusion of the persons with disabilities is vast, rich and complex, gaining from different perspectives and approaches. The article suggests that a further and useful contribution to the debate can be represented by the historical-institutional view explored in "I ciechi dai ghetti ai diritti. L’Istituto David Chiossone dal 1868 al 2018" (Il Mulino, 2018), by A. Giordano and M. Pasini, a book in which, concentrating on a specific institution, the (often bumpy) route “from charity to parityµ is finely reconstructed and deeply analyzed.
